The lane north of Atlanta is after exit 277 and ends at the I-285 I-75 junction It’s half one single lane (no passing) and half two lane Both lanes always go the same direction when open The lane south of Atlanta is from exit 228 (I-75 I-675 junction) to exit 216 and is almost entirely two lane but has small sections of one lane
Atlanta [Episode Discussion] - S02E06 - Teddy Perkins Atlanta is an American comedy-drama television series created by Donald Glover It premiered on September 6, 2016 on FX Season 4 premiered on September 15, 2022 It is the final season The series centers on college dropout and music manager Earnest "Earn" Marks (Glover) and rapper Paper Boi (Brian Tyree Henry) as they navigate the Atlanta rap
